The publisher, Prentice-Hall ECS Professional
A thorough exploration of the basics of object-oriented programming and C++, this reference shows novice and experienced programmers how to develop classes in C++ and use them as building blocks for complex applications. Assuming a working knowledge of the C language, the volume first discusses object-oriented programming concepts using C and then describes a subset of C++ so readers can become as comfortable as possible with the new paradigm before having to deal with the new syntax. Ideal for C programmers looking to transfer their skills to C++, as well as for experienced C++ programmers interested in implementing advanced features of the language.
